The Euro 2024 quarterfinal turned out to be Toni Kroos's last match for the German national team. The Spaniards, though busy with their advance to the semifinal, did not forget about Toni Kroos. They rewarded him with loud applause after the match.

On Friday, the Spanish national team defeated the Germans in the blockbuster Euro 2024 quarterfinal. La Roja scored the decisive goal to make it 2-1 in overtime, denying the Germans a chance to win the trophy in the tournament they are hosting. The Spaniards, who have won all five of their matches, advanced to the semifinal.

Before the tournament, Toni Kroos announced that his last game in Euro 2024 would be his last for the German national team. The 34-year-old midfielder decided to retire from sports, which is a painful blow for many of his fans.

Toni Kroos's last opponent was the Spanish national team. This is a symbolic coincidence since a large part of the midfielder's club career was connected with Spain. From 2014 to 2024, he dazzled with his skills at Real Madrid.

After the quarterfinal, the German national team players thanked their predominantly German supporters in the stands. They also went to a part of the stadium where the Spanish fans were located. There, a beautiful event took place.

The Spaniards greeted Toni Kroos with thunderous applause and honored him for his representative and club achievements. For a decade, he contributed to Real Madrid's successes and became a key leader of the team.

Journalist Florian Plettenberg shared a short video on social media that garnered almost exclusively positive reactions. The behavior of the Spaniards once again reminded everyone of the great reputation Toni Kroos has earned over the years in world football.
